Coloring tips: How to color Otter Floating With Toy coloring page well?
You can use soft browns or oranges for the otter’s fur. Try making its nose and eyes a darker brown or black for contrast. Color the toy sailboat with bright colors like red, blue, or yellow to make it stand out. The waves can be filled with different shades of blue to show water. Feel free to add some green or light blue around the edges to represent the water or sky. Use light color strokes inside the otter’s body for a smooth effect and stronger colors for details like the paws and whiskers.
Coloring challenges: Which parts are difficult to color and need attention for Otter Floating With Toy coloring page?
1. Coloring the otter’s curved body evenly can be tricky. Avoid leaving spots uncolored or making it patchy. 2. The small sailboat has thin lines and small areas that need careful coloring to stay inside the lines. 3. Coloring the waves smoothly may be hard for younger kids, as they have wavy lines that need steady hand control. 4. Making the otter’s eyes and nose neat while keeping them small in size might require patience. 5. The otter’s paws and whiskers have fine lines that can be easy to color outside the lines without care.
